Advanced Cancers: BI-1808 Monoclonal Antibody

We are studying a new treatment called BI-1808 for people with advanced cancers, both alone and with pembrolizumab. The goal is to assess its safety and how well it is tolerated by patients.

Paclitaxel
Paclitaxel is a substance used in chemotherapy to treat various cancers by preventing cancer cells from dividing.
Pembrolizumab
Pembrolizumab is a substance that helps the immune system recognize and attack certain cancers by blocking a protein called PD-1.
